Bathroom Fan Mounting in Denver, CO
Bathroom fan mounting services involve securely installing or replacing exhaust fans in bathrooms to ensure proper ventilation. These projects typically include mounting fans on ceilings or walls, connecting electrical wiring, and ensuring the unit is properly vented to the outside. Homeowners often request this service when upgrading an existing fan, installing a new ventilation system in a remodeled bathroom, or addressing issues like excess humidity, mold growth, or unpleasant odors. Before requesting bathroom fan mounting, property owners should consider the location of the venting pathway, the size and type of fan needed for the space, and any electrical requirements or restrictions.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for homeowners considering bathroom fan mounting. It’s helpful to know whether the existing venting system can accommodate a new fan or if modifications are needed. Additionally, property owners should be aware of the electrical connections involved and whether additional wiring or electrical upgrades are necessary. Clarifying these details beforehand can help ensure the installation meets the specific needs of the bathroom space, improves air quality, and maintains safety standards.

Bathroom Fan Mounting Questions
What types of bathroom fans can be mounted? Various styles including 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, and inline fans can be installed to improve ventilation and air quality.
Where are bathroom fans typically installed? Fans are usually mounted on the ceiling or wall near the shower or bathtub area for effective moisture control.
What should be considered before mounting a bathroom fan? Proper placement for airflow, accessibility for maintenance, and compliance with building codes are important factors.
Can bathroom fans be integrated with existing lighting? Yes, many fans can be combined with lighting fixtures for added convenience and space efficiency.
